July 28, 2016 (Thursday)
8:00 PM. Music on the Hill Summer Chorus [CT]: Mozart Requiem. W.A. Mozart: Requiem. With soloists and orchestra; Ellen Dickinson, conductor. This year’s 70-member Summer Chorus is the largest in the group’s fourteen year history. It draws singers from across the region to rehearse and perform a major choral-orchestral work each July. - Musica Sacra [MA]: The Requiem Masses of Gabriel Fauré and Eustache du Caurroy. You may know the sublimely beautiful Requiem by the 19th century composer Gabriel Fauré, but did you know that his predecessor by 300 years, Eustache de Caurroy, wrote a Requiem for the death of King Henry IV which was then used at the funerals of French kings for the next 200 years?
